The Opera House party was decent but there were a lot of problems:
- set times: 90 mins for Hali, 60 for jamie Kidd, 90 for Delano, 90 for Rohr, and 30 for Schoenmann?
- sound: was extremely loud at the beginning of the night, it was killing my ears, got turned down later on but was really inconsistent I felt, some times there was like no bass, other times it was fine. The 'acoustics' of that place just arent made for techno.
- Opera House: Aside from the sound, its too bright in there for me, plus I dont think the staff really like the EDM crowd it seemed. I really just wasnt feeling the vibe there for some reason.
- Small crowd. More and more people kept showing up as the night went on but I expected it to be waaaay more full than that.
- Rohr was my favorite set. A lot of people were saying they really liked Delano but maybe I was just in a bad mood during his set or something.

Bassment:
- Really nice place! like the zone, except done right! Totally chilled out friendly crowd, Acoustics/sound were soooooo good after having to deal with the Opera House sound
-Terrance Kissinger started out pretty chilled out but definitely picked it up pretty quickly! Then who do I see standing beside him but Alexi Delano! They seemed to be going track for track for a while, some great tunes were played! Jamie Kidd and Hali then came on, and I think Delano was still behind there with them throwing on the odd track.

Overall: Good night, didnt like the vibe in the Opera House that much but I still had a decent time. Was more impressed with the afterparty at the Basement, which I play on attending more regularly!
